4.2l thermostat failure, multiple failures
Not sure if its my luck, or something else wrong. I have replaced 2 thermostats in my Q7 so far.
The first one i replaced the engine coolant would not warm up, gauge would stay at C, and there was a code for a short at the thermostat.
Car ran great for i say 10K.
The second one the car was over heating, there was another fault for the thermostat (stuck closed).
Replaced again, and car ran great for around 8k.
I am now getting the same symptom as my first thermostat where it says there is a short and the temp gauge does not move past minimum.
Not sure what to do now, I verified the short by measuring the leads off the thermostat and it measures 0 ohms, so it is shorted. I measured a brand new one and it was an open circuit.
Am i just getting crappy parts from Audi?
